Transaction 6811972f3d976f29ea88a0dc2e7b2879a9756c6ed7399a432a20ea245b058d4e

27 Input
2 Outputs
  • 6811972f3d976f29ea88a0dc2e7b2879a9756c6ed7399a432a20ea245b058d4e:0
  • value  271145817
    address  38YS3MzogcfWdufiGknsah4YbSoikVVaCE
  • 6811972f3d976f29ea88a0dc2e7b2879a9756c6ed7399a432a20ea245b058d4e:1
  • value  5849276
    address  3QfxtuTDFsqmq6KckqH4JV56nCJKpy6xvc